Andrea Poplawski Bio
As a single parent, Ms.Poplawski began her undergraduate work in Public Policy at Penn State University, then continuing on to graduate school at Harvard University, where Ms.Poplawski was already being recognized as an exceptional leader and confident communicator with a work ethic that was well-recognized by her peers. Her talents eventually made the journey from the east coast all the way to the Pacific Northwest to attend law school at Gonzaga University School of Law with her young son in tow.. Once at Gonzaga, Ms.Poplawski immediately began distinguishing herself as a leader by working at a level beyond what was expected. Because of her dedication to excellence, she was awarded a Gonzaga Public Interest Law Project summer grant to work with women and children in the Spokane community. After earning her Juris Doctorate from Gonzaga University School of Law, Ms.Poplawski began work at the Center for Justice where she practiced family law, employment law, and was supervising attorney for the Firm’s Community Advocacy Department.. Ms.Poplawski has built her reputation on the foundations of hard work and stellar representation of her clients and their interests. She has always been committed to highly attentive and aggressive representation. The local legal community has certainly taken notice to this exceptional work.. In 2002, Ms.Poplawski received a coveted two-year Equal Works Fellowship, chosen as one of only 40 selected nationwide for this prestigious fellowship in the United States. Ms.Poplawski’s reputation for exceptional legal representation continued to gain attention from the Washington legal community. In 2005, she was named the recipient of Myra Bradwell Award, a prestigious award from Gonzaga School of Law Women’s Law Caucus presented to an attorney who demonstrates courage and strength in the practice of law and is committed to representing the interests of women and children in the community. Previous recipients of the Myra Bradwell award include Washington Governor Christine Gregoire and State Appellate Court Judge Mary Fairhurst.. In 2013 the Inlander Magazine's reader's poll voted her Best Attorney of 2013. ?oid=2156421. Ms.Poplawski has continued to remain highly active in the community. In 2007, Ms.Poplawski received the Status Conference Advice Clinic Volunteer Attorney of the Year Award for 2013. She then recevied the Volunteer Attorney of the Year Award for 2014. She continues to volunteer every Thursday at the status confernce and show cause court dockets helping pro se litigants navigate through the court system in assisting them in preparation of their final court documents. She has been a board member of the St. Joseph’s Family Center and received the Washington State Bar Association Pro Bono Public Service Commendation Award in 2005, 2007, 2008, 2009, 2010 and 2011. Ms. Poplawski is the current ViceChair of the WSBA Character and FItness Board (Chair effective October 2015).. Ms.Poplawski is also a Pro Tem Commissioner in Spokane County District Court.. Prior to her legal career, Ms.Poplawski worked for the Pennsylvania State Senate, the Commission on the Status of Women in New York City, and the American Red Cross.
